The Nissan Magnite car is making a significant impact in the Indian automotive market. With its modern design, superior features, and competitive pricing, it is attracting a lot of attention from customers. This sub-compact SUV is proving to be a strong competitor to popular cars like Hyundai Creta within the budget segment.

Nissan Magnite is launched with appealing color combinations including black and white, and it offers stylish and modern color variants. The interior of the car also features a premium design and charming look, making it a desirable option for potential buyers.

One of the key highlights of the Nissan Magnite is its powerful engine. The car is equipped with a 1.0-liter petrol engine that generates 71hp power and 96Nm torque. In addition to its powerful performance, the car also delivers an impressive mileage of approximately 19 kilometers per liter, making it an efficient and economical choice for customers.

Furthermore, the Nissan Magnite comes with modern safety and technological features such as dual front airbags, rear parking sensors, anti-lock braking system (ABS) with electronic brakeforce distribution (EBD), as well as hydraulic brake assist (HBA), vehicle dynamic control (VDC), and tire pressure monitoring system (TPMS).

Nissan has launched the Magnite with a price range of 6 to 10 lakh rupees, making it an attractive option within the budget segment. However, customers should be aware that additional taxes may be applicable when purchasing the car from showrooms.

With its combination of modern design, powerful performance, and competitive pricing, the Nissan Magnite is emerging as a popular choice in the sub-compact SUV segment of the Indian automotive market.
